
Gel nail polishes have become increasingly popular due to their quick-drying time, long-lasting wear, and glossy finish. Typically, gel nail polishes are cured under a UV or LED lamp. However, this has raised concerns about the potential health risks associated with UV light exposure. As a result, non-UV gel polishes that can air-dry without the need for a lamp have gained traction. But what about regular nail polish? Can a gel lamp be used to dry it? The answer is no. Regular nail polish does not contain the resin found in gel polishes, which is necessary for curing under a UV or LED lamp. Instead, it dries through solvent evaporation, which can be accelerated with quick-dry sprays or ice baths.

Regular nail polish doesn't cure with a UV lamp
Regular nail polish does not cure with a UV lamp. Traditional nail polish is formulated differently from gel polishes and does not contain any ingredients that react to UV/LED light. It is designed to air-dry, relying on solvent evaporation to harden.
Gel nail polishes, on the other hand, are designed specifically for UV/LED curing. The gel requires UV wavelength exposure to react with compounds in the gel that absorb light and start the polymerization process, causing the molecules in the gel polish to bond together, forming a solid layer of colour that is long-lasting and resistant to chipping.
While you can place traditional nail polish under a UV/LED lamp, it will not cure properly. The lamp may speed up the evaporation of solvents if it emits warmth, creating a superficial drying effect on the top layer of polish, while the bottom layers remain wet and soft. This can lead to discoloration or degradation of the nail polish.
Therefore, using a UV/LED lamp with regular nail polish is not only ineffective but can also be risky. It is best to allow regular nail polish to air-dry completely or use quick-dry products such as drops or spray to accelerate the drying process.

Non-UV gel polishes can be used at home
Non-UV gel polishes are a great option for at-home manicures. They are convenient and long-lasting, and do not require a UV lamp to dry. This is especially useful if you are concerned about the use of UV light for curing.
Non-UV gel polishes are formulated with new technology that allows them to dry without UV light. They are a popular choice for at-home manicures as they simplify the application and drying process. While they may take some time to dry, similar to regular nail polish, there are ways to speed up the process.
To use non-UV gel polish, start by applying thin layers of the polish, as they will dry faster and more evenly. Allow each layer to air dry completely, which may take about five minutes per layer. After applying the final coat, you can speed up the drying process by using an ice water bath. Wait for a minute or two, then dip your nails into ice-cold water for one to two minutes.
Additionally, you can use a non-UV gel top coat to protect your manicure and prevent chipping. Apply it every few days to enhance shine and maintain the integrity of your gel polish. Keeping your hands and nails moisturized will also help extend the life of your manicure.
Non-UV gel polishes offer a convenient and salon-quality option for at-home manicures, without the need for specialized equipment like UV lamps. With the right techniques and products, you can achieve long-lasting and beautiful nails in the comfort of your own home.

Quick-dry nail polish spray helps regular and gel polish dry faster
Gel nail polish is cured under a UV light or LED lamp until it dries and hardens. The gel requires UV wavelength exposure to react with compounds in the gel that absorb light and start the polymerization process. However, concerns over the use of UV light for curing have led many to seek alternatives. Regular nail polish does not contain the resin that UV lamps cure, so it will not dry regular nail polish.
There are many ways to dry nail polish faster, including quick-dry nail polish sprays, which are canned sprays that help nail polish dry quickly. The spray assists the solvents in the polish to evaporate quickly, making the polish dry faster. To apply the quick-dry spray, hold your hands over a towel or newspaper and spray the can about six inches away from your nails while they are still wet. The spray will leave residue on your hands, but you can wash your hands to remove the residual film once your polish is dry.
Quick-dry nail polish sprays can be used for both regular and gel nail polish. While they may not be as effective as UV light for curing gel nail polish, they can still help speed up the drying process. It is important to note that quick-dry nail polish sprays may not be as effective as UV light in curing gel nail polish, but they can still reduce the drying time.
Additionally, there are other methods to dry nail polish faster, such as using quick-dry drops, applying a thin layer of polish, or using a blow dryer on a cool setting.

Curing time depends on the wattage of the lamp
The curing time for gel polish depends on the wattage of the lamp, the type of gel polish, and the number of beads in the lamp. The higher the wattage of the lamp, the shorter the curing time. Typically, an LED lamp cures a layer of gel polish faster than a UV lamp. For instance, an LED lamp cures a layer of gel polish in 30 seconds, while it takes a 36W UV lamp two minutes to do the same. However, an excessively high wattage might cause a burning sensation for some people.
LED nail lamps differ from regular LED lights because they have a much higher wattage. The brightness of LED nail lamps is due to the higher wattage, which results in a higher level of UV radiation. Not all LED nail lamps can cure every type of polish, and some polishes are designed specifically for UV nail lamps. Therefore, it is important to check whether the brand of gel polish being used is compatible with an LED lamp. All gel polishes are compatible with a UV lamp as they emit a wider spectrum of wavelengths that can cure all types of gel polish.
The curing time a lamp takes also depends on the type of gel polish being used. For instance, UV nail lamps are most efficient and quickest for UV gel polishes, while LED lamps are fastest for LED gel polishes. The number of beads in the lamp also influences curing time. The more beads there are, the shorter the curing time. The distance between the nail and the lamp bulb is another factor that affects curing time. The closer the nail is to the bead, the higher the light intensity, resulting in a shorter curing time. However, placing the nail too close can lead to over-curing or a burning sensation.
The best way to choose a lamp is by following the gel manufacturer's recommendations. It is the responsibility of the gel manufacturer to determine the proper light unit required to cure their gel adequately.
